Summary
Charles Wuorinen, Lourdes Lopez, and William Forsythe, respectively a composer, dancer, and choreographer involved in the New York City Ballet's American Music Festival (1988), discuss various aspects of the collaborative process, with special reference to the festival. As an example, Wuorinen describes his collaboration with Jean-Pierre Bonnefoux on Five. He also contrasts conducting for dance performances and concert music, and talks about improvisation in music. Forsythe discusses the use of improvisation in choreography, and Lopez compares the choreographic approaches of Lar Lubovitch (also a participant in the festival), Forsythe, and George Balanchine. An audio excerpt of Leslie Stuck's score for Forsythe's Behind the china dogs is played, and Forsythe gives a brief demonstration of his dance style. Wuorinen's music is represented by an excerpt from Bonnefoux's Courtly dances, performed by the Louisville Ballet.

Note
  • Produced by ARC Videodance as part of the television series Eye on dance. Recorded on April 18, 1988 at the studios of WNYC, New York. Telecast on May 5, 1988. Producers: Celia Ipiotis and Jeff Bush. Video director: Richard Sheridan. Program director: Celia Ipiotis. Technical director: Jeff Bush. Host: Celia Ipiotis.
